This study aimed to examine the general trends and relationships of early childhood teacher’s play teaching efficacy, teacher competency, and teacher-child interaction, as well as the effect of play teaching efficacy and teacher competency on teacher-child interaction. The subjects of this study were 280 early childhood teachers working at public and private kindergartens and various types of child care centers. Data were collected using surveys on teacher-child interaction, play teaching efficacy, and teacher competency. The results were as follows. First, play teaching efficacy, teacher competency, and teacher-child interaction of early childhood teacher showed high tendency. Second, play teaching efficacy, teacher competency, and teacher-child interaction of early childhood teacher showed significant correlations. Third, teacher competency had a significant influence on teacher-child interaction and the sub-factors. The belief in play teaching efficacy, which is a sub-factor of play teaching efficacy, and sub-factors of teacher competency, sensitivity, autonomy, professionalism, and stimulus provision were found to have a significant effect on teacher-child interaction.

Among the used vehicles, the number of heavy duty vehicles isnot so big, but the effect to environment is so high. So, it is very important to regulate emission and measure precisely in heavy duty vehicles. Chassis dynamometer for heavy duty vehicles which was introduced to the domestic research center in this year can measure exhaust emission of heavy duty vehicles(more than 3.5tons) at real road condition. Beside this measuring system has advantage forsaving time and cost. In spite of these advantages, it is impossible to adjust almost every(0.57million) used vehicles to the system. Therefore, research for measuring emission with PEMS(Portable On-board Emission Measurement System) which is portable and easy to equip, is on process. In this paper, we calculated Dilution Factor as well as analyzed density and total amount of emission to compare CVS(Constant volume sampler) system and PEMS through measured data from a same vehicle at the same time.

Crohn’s disease is a severe chronic inflammation that is treated mainly by immunosuppression, which often has serious side effects. There is a need to develop new drugs for treating this disease that have few side effects. Heme oxygenase-1 (HO-1) has immunosuppressive properties, but the mechanism of its anti-inflammatory actions is unclear. We investigated the protective effects of HO-1 on trinitrobenzene sulfonic acid (TNBS)-induced colitis in mice. An HO-1 inducer, cobalt protoporphyrin IX (CoPPIX), dramatically improved the clinical and histopathological symptoms in TNBS-induced colitis. CoPPIX suppressed tumor necrosis factor-α and interleukin-1β expression and down-regulated the nuclear transcription factor κB activity caused by TNBS. The vehicle copper protoporphyrin IX (CuPPIX) failed to duplicate the protective effects seen with CoPPIX. Moreover, an inhibitor of HO-1 activity-zinc protoporphyrin IX-reversed the protective effects of CoPPIX on TNBS-induced colitis. In conclusion CoPPIX protects against TNBS-induced colonic damage by inducing HO-1, which might be an important target in the treatment of Crohn’s disease.
